Understanding Payment Gateways

Payment gateways, in summary, connect an online store’s checkout system to the payment processing network. They are required to facilitate the secure transfer of payment information from your WooCommerce shop to the financial institutions involved.

Acting as a virtual equivalent of a physical point-of-sale terminal, these gateways are used to encrypt sensitive data. The result: a secure transaction process is achieved. Ultimately, they are pivotal in authorizing transactions and helping your business receive payments efficiently and securely. 

Popular WooCommerce Payment Gateways

As you would expect, there are various payment gateways available through WooCommerce. This is great in terms of providing you with plenty of choice. Yet it’s not so great when trying to decide on which is best for your company. 

WooCommerce payment gateways that stand out for their compatibility and efficiency include: 

  • Stripe: Lauded for its ease of integration and comprehensive payment solutions 
  • PayPal: Known for its global popularity and user trust
  • Authorize.Net: Offers advanced fraud protection and a range of payment processing options
  • Square: Ideal for businesses that operate both online and offline
  • Amazon Pay: Supplies customers a familiar, trusted payment option using their Amazon accounts
  • Apple Pay: Fast, secure, and convenient payment option for those using Apple devices

  • Transaction fees: This includes an understanding of the fee structure—including any hidden costs. A gate that offers a balance between reasonable fees and quality service is the aim. 
  • Payment methods supported: The gateway must support a wide range of payment methods to cater to a broader audience. These methods include credit and debit cards, digital wallets, and possibly even regional payment systems. 
  • Security and compliance: Understandably, security is essential with any payment gateway. They must adhere to security standards like PCI-DSS to protect sensitive data. Furthermore, SSL certification and encryption are necessary not just for legal compliance, but also customer trust. 
  • Integration and compatibility: This factor ensures the gateway integrates smoothly with WooCommerce, as well as other plugins and themes used on your website. 
  • User experience: A seamless, straightforward checkout experience can significantly reduce cart abandonment rates. This is why gateways that deliver a user-friendly interface—alongside minimal steps in the payment process—are recommended.
